You're probably going to run in the rain and drink beer this weekend anyway - you might as well do it with us. Donner Party Mountain Runners presents our 3rd annual season-ending pub run. We'll be running from Tahoe Mountain Brewing Company in Tahoe City to the Tahoe Mountain Brewing Co. - Truckee Brewery, Barrel Cellar, & Taproom in Truckee and socializing there to finish the day. EVERYONE is invited, and you should come.

The run itself is almost exactly 26.2 miles in length, and is about 98% singletrack. A few short sections of fire road/doubletrack and paved road (from TMBC Tahoe City to the TRT trailhead at the beginning and from Cottonwood to the Pioneer Commerce Center area at the end) are included. THIS IS A (99%) SELF-SUPPORTED RUN. There will be no aid stations. A water drop and an assortment of random fuel (gels, fig bars, etc.) MIGHT be staged near the halfway point. I wouldn't count on it. That being said, all runners are encouraged to bring enough food for their day, at least 2 liters of water, and a water filter (water can be filtered from Burton Creek, Watson Creek, and Martis Creek - if they’re flowing at the end of October...)

There is no entry fee to this group run, but as a toast to the 6 members of the Donner family who perished in their struggle in the Sierra all runners will be asked to drink 6 oz of beer at the starting line in their honor (provided by Tahoe Mountain Brewing Company!) 38 people died that winter in the Sierra from the Donner Party (all families included), so you're encouraged to tip your hat to the other 32 by drinking 32 oz of beer at Tahoe Mountain Brewing Co. - Truckee Brewery, Barrel Cellar, & Taproom - the finishing line.

The run will start at 9 AM sharp from the Tahoe Mountain Brewing Company parking lot in Tahoe City, CA. You're encouraged to carpool/shuttle and not leave cars in their parking area for the duration of the day.

A .PDF map of the route will be made available for download once the “final” route is confirmed. At that time, I'd recommend downloading the .PDF map and the Avenza app (found here: http://www.avenza.com/pdf-maps) before the run and getting them both on your phone. Even in airplane mode, Avenza utilizes GPS to show you in real time to about 2 feet where you are on the geospatial .PDF map. Using this software and the aforementioned map, you'll always have reference of where you are on the course in real time (and can find out where you are off course should you lose the route). **IT IS HIGHLY RECOMMENDED THAT ALL RUNNERS UTILIZE THIS FREE SOFTWARE AND .PDF MAP DURING THE RUN FOR SAFETY**

If you use a Suunto or Garmin or similar GPS-equipped watch, you can download and sync the .GPX route to your watch and use the navigation features to aid you during the run as well. I've traced every foot of this run with my Suunto and can confirm the accuracy of the route - you won't get lost if you utilize this route for navigation. Alternatively, if you’re a Strava user, you can upload the .GPX file to your account and follow the route via the Strava app for navigation assistance during the run.
